Real estate agents play a vital position in figuring out the market value of houses. Understanding how they assess property value entails various elements, methodologies, and careful analysis. Home market value is not simply a number; it displays what a buyer is prepared to pay in a given market at a particular time.

A primary methodology for determining home market value is thru comparable sales evaluation. This technique includes looking at lately offered properties which are related in measurement, location, and options to the home being evaluated. Agents gather knowledge about these comparable houses, sometimes called "comps," to gauge the worth vary that potential buyers may discover interesting.

When analyzing comparables, brokers consider numerous elements of every property. These can include the sq. footage, variety of bedrooms and bathrooms, age of the property, and unique features. The extra carefully aligned the comps are with the topic property, the more accurate the valuation is more probably to be.


Local market conditions also significantly affect how real estate brokers decide market value. For occasion, if there’s a high demand for homes in a specific area, sellers might price their properties larger. Conversely, in a buyer’s market the place stock exceeds demand, properties could additionally be priced extra competitively. Analyzing current market trends helps agents set up a worth that displays the neighborhood's demand and pricing habits.




The situation of the house plays an important role in its market value. This consists of each the interior and exterior condition, in addition to any upgrades or renovations which have been accomplished. A home that has been well-maintained or lately reworked will usually command a higher value than one requiring vital repairs. Agents will fastidiously inspect the property, noting areas that will enhance or scale back its overall value.


Neighborhood elements also contribute to a home's market value. Agents will assess the standard of local schools, safety data, proximity to amenities, and total group features. Properties in desirable neighborhoods with excellent schools or parks typically see larger valuations. Understanding the nuances of the neighborhood could be pivotal in pricing decisions.

Economic factors, similar to rates of interest and the overall financial local weather, also play a big position. Low-interest charges typically entice more patrons, thereby growing competitors and driving up home prices. Conversely, in a rising interest rate surroundings, the purchasing energy of consumers might lower, impacting home valuations negatively. Agents should stay vigilant about these developments to guide their pricing effectively.

The use of technology and knowledge analytics has turn into more and more prevalent in real estate valuations. Agents often leverage a number of itemizing providers (MLS) and online instruments to entry complete data on current gross sales, worth developments, and even neighborhood statistics. This technology enables agents to shortly gather pertinent data, streamlining the valuation process.


In addition to those quantitative factors, agents additionally incorporate qualitative assessments when figuring out home market value. This can involve personal impressions, distinctive selling factors, and the emotional enchantment of a property. Homes with compelling features, such as beautiful vistas or historic appeal, may warrant a premium value despite being less comparable on paper.

Collaboration with appraisers can even assist real estate agents in their pricing technique. Appraisers present skilled assessments of a property's value based on goal standards. By aligning their evaluations with an appraiser's insights, brokers can establish a more dependable price range for purchasers.

While all these components are important in figuring out market value, communication with clients is equally essential. Real estate agents should effectively relay the rationale behind the proposed value to make certain that sellers are snug and informed (Historic Homes For Sale In Longmont Area). This transparency fosters trust and permits purchasers to have sensible expectations throughout the selling course of


Competition amongst agents can create varying strategies for pricing houses. Some might adopt an aggressive pricing strategy to draw more potential buyers, whereas others might lean toward conservative pricing to make sure a fast sale. Each agent’s distinctive strategy impacts how they arrive at a home’s market value, shaping their suggestions for sellers.
